ACW Heavyweight Championship

The first-ever champion was Chris Hamrick who won the title in a championship tournament held in Meriden, Connecticut on August 24, 2001.

[1] Dylan Kage holds the record for most reigns as the only 2-time champion.

At 217 days, Chris Hamrick's reign is the longest in the title's history.

Jeff Rocket's reign, which lasted only 4 days before vacating due to injury, was the shortest in the history of the title.

Overall, there have been 9 reigns shared between 8 wrestlers, with one vacancy.
